1) Product Images from "Defining a Midgestational Window for In Utero Genome Editing of the Fetal Murine Cortex"
Article Title: Defining a Midgestational Window for In Utero Genome Editing of the Fetal Murine Cortex
Journal: bioRxiv
doi: 10.64898/2026.04.28.721509
Figure Legend Snippet: Eight embryos were injected in utero at E15.5 with a pooled barcoded library of seven capsids (AAV9, AAV-DJ, AAV1, AAV6, CAP-B10, PHP.eB, X1.1) at equal concentrations and collected at E18.5. Data were analyzed using linear mixed effects models with tissue, capsid, and normalized reads as fixed effects, and biological replicates as a random effect, with AAV9 set as the reference capsid. A-B) Normalized DNA (A) and RNA (B) abundance of each capsid in cortex, caudal brain, eyes, liver, heart, and lung, relative to AAV9, quantified by NGS. Brain-biased capsids (PHP.eB, CAP-B10, X1.1; tropism established in adult mice) showed no statistically significant enrichment in CNS tissues or depletion in liver (all p > 0.05). C-D) Normalized DNA (C) and RNA (D) abundance in gonads (ovaries and testes; n = 2 female, n = 6 male).
